>> Can anyone give me a hint as to whether I can easily remove the
>> extra space between the toolbar and the window (see screenshot)? It
>> varies in size with frame height and line height and I'd like to
>> get rid of it. Where in the code would I have to look? Is this
>> Carbon specific?

> You cannot remove it ... it is added to make the toolbar area height
> to be a multiple of the "nominal" display line height.

This part is redrawn on every redisplay even when it is not needed.
Could you take a look at and comment on the patch in the following
message?

  http://lists.gnu.org/archive/html/emacs-devel/2005-11/msg00570.html

I've been using this for 3 months and don't find any problems so far.
